Determine the use of the prepositional phrase in the following sentence.

The basketball on the roof is Jerod's.


adjective

adverb

We are given the sentence,  "The basketball on the roof is Jerod's". THe prepositional phrase is "on the roof". The phrase describes the basketball which is a noun. A word or group of words that describes a noun is called an adjective.

The use of the prepositional phrase in this sentence is adjective, because it is part of the noun phrase - the basketball on the roof.
If it weren't a part of the phrase, it would probably be an adverb, but this way, it is not.
